#2 Inzamam falling over the stumps

Pakistan was touring England in 2006 which consisted of 4 test matches. England leads the 4-match series 2-0 going into the third test which was held at Leeds. Winning the toss and opting to bat first, England put up a mammoth 515 on the board. In reply, Pakistan also put up a great fight thanks to centuries by Younis Khan and Mohammed Yusuf.

Then came in Inzamam-Ul-Haq who started well with five boundaries, and then this happened. Monty Panesar came into the bowl when Inzi was on strike. He tried to sweep and missed eventually losing his balance and somehow fell back brushing the bails with his chest. He got back to the pavilion disgusted.
